Analysis: Florence vs Geneva for Expats & Remote Workers
Our data shows Florence is approximately 49% more affordable than Geneva when combining rent and daily living costs. Florence's COL+Rent Index of 45.3 vs Geneva's 89.4 (both measured against New York City = 100) reflects a substantial gap that significantly impacts long-term savings and lifestyle quality.
Housing is the biggest differentiator: a city-center one-bedroom in Florence costs $1,302/month versus $2,622/month in Geneva — giving Florence a $1,320/month advantage on housing alone. Over a full year, this rent difference alone amounts to $15,840 in annual savings.
Day-to-day costs tell a more nuanced story. Groceries in Florence ($311/mo) vs Geneva ($734/mo) reflect Florence's lower food prices, while restaurant meals at $17 vs $36 show Florence is the better value for dining out. For digital nomads and remote workers who eat out frequently, this difference compounds quickly.
Bottom line: If you earn in a strong currency (USD, EUR, GBP) and work remotely, Florence offers meaningfully better value — your typical monthly budget of $2,102 buys a comfortable lifestyle with room for savings.
